SYMBOLIC: Works by Balazs Simon and Ann Delorme on display.
The Hungarian Information and Cultural Centre is now hosting an exhibition titled "Symbolic Shields of Life" displaying a series of wall sculptures that are a result of experimentation with different mediums at its Janpath premises here. Pune-based Balazs Simon and Ann Delorme are the two artists whose works are being showcased at the exhibition that was inaugurated by eminent artist M. K. Puri.
`Dialogue'
Speaking about his works at the ongoing exhibition, Balazs says: "I carry on a dialogue with my medium. This results in a spiritual experience of sublime creativity which I experience. I like working in my studio in Pune city and I gain a great deal from my Indian experience. I bridge the gap between an ancient usage of copper art and the most modern forms of expression." Balazs has had exhibitions in several prestigious galleries across Europe. Stating that she explores amorphous forms in her artistic works, Ann says: "A struggle exists and it is played out between the lines that capture oxidized patterns from the heat to which the plate is exposed evolving in the capturing empty space by my brush, a tongue of flames and my palette the spectrum of colours lying dormant in the copper plate. This method creates the art." Ann says constant change takes place all around, surely and silently, for better or for worse. All this is captured in my illustrations on an epic scale of definite sequence. The exhibition that was inaugurated on Monday is on view till April 13. Madhur Tankha
